Question 1 Explore the relevant Numpy function. Create the following pattern without hardcoding (i.e. you couldn't create the new array and manually get the desired output). Use only numpy functions to get the desired output and also explain your coding. The below is the input array a. Input: a= np.array([1,2,3]) = Desired output: array([1, 1, 1, 2, 2, 2, 3, 3, 3, 1, 2, 3, 1, 2, 3, 1, 2, 3]) 9
